About Family House and Electric Car
Family House and Electric Car (60398-1) is a LEGO Town / City set released in 2023, currently averaging $59.63 used on BrickLink. It comes with 3 minifigures worth a combined $7.47. The set has retired from retail, so secondary market is the only option. The full parts inventory runs 192 pieces.

What minifigures come in LEGO set 60398-1?
This set includes 3 minifigures: Child - Boy, White Shirt with Bright Green Dinosaur, Blue Short Legs, Blue Cap, Hearing Aid ($2.80), Dad - Dark Blue Sweater with Dark Red Stripe, Sand Green Legs, Black Hair ($2.40), Mom - Bright Light Blue Jacket over White Shirt with Coral Flowers, Dark Red Legs, Dark Brown Hair Braided with Knot Bun ($2.28).
